-1
取代我有这样转换我的列表中有unicode字符串,我又不是能够在Python
[((u'Sylvester Miniter', u'Gillian Miniter'), 110)]
我需要在Python来得到它在某种程度上就像一个列表
[(('Sylvester Miniter', 'Gillian Miniter'), 110)]
有剥离多个操作,但无法做到这一点。请帮助
取代我有这样转换我的列表中有unicode字符串,我又不是能够在Python
[((u'Sylvester Miniter', u'Gillian Miniter'), 110)]
我需要在Python来得到它在某种程度上就像一个列表
[(('Sylvester Miniter', 'Gillian Miniter'), 110)]
有剥离多个操作,但无法做到这一点。请帮助
使用str()将单个字符串转换为普通字符串。
>>> foo = u'Sylvester Miniter'
>>> foo
u'Sylvester Miniter'
>>> str(foo)
'Sylvester Miniter'
>>>
如果要转换的unicode字符串的ASCII
>>> foo.encode('ascii')
'Sylvester Miniter'
统一为UTF-8
>>> foo.encode('utf-8')
'Sylvester Miniter'
你到底想干什么?你想将字符串转换为ASCII或其他编码? – ForceBru